Jakarta (ANTARA News) - Bank Permata will continue to expand cooperation with a number of subsidiaries of Astra Internasional such as United Tractors where it cooperates on financing of spare parts procurement and services, the bank`s director said.

"We will have similar cooperation with Honda Motor and other Astra`s subsidiaries, with a cooperation scheme like that with the United Tractors," Retail Director of Bank Permata Lauren Sulistiawati said here on Monday.

He made the remarks on the sidelines of the signing ceremony of a cooperation with the United Tractors.

A total of 44.5 percent of Bank Permata`s stake is owned by Standard Chattered Bank and 10.1 percent by the public.

President Director of PT Astra Internasional who is also deputy chief commissioner of Bank Permata Gunawan Geniusahardja said the cooperation was a good start for other cooperation with other Astra`s subsidiaries using the same schemes.

"United Tractors is a subsidiary of Astra which is developing rapidly so that the cooperation is expected to bring benefits to Bank Permata," he said.

President Director of United Tractors Djoko Pranoto said this year the sales of United Tractors were estimated at between Rp5 trillion and Rp6 trillion in line with the country`s increasing economic growth.

"This cooperation is in line with our programs to provide the best services for our clients, so that with the funds support from Permata Bank this business would develop further," he said.

Called the Permata Quick Cash, the funding facility is given to the clients of United Tractors in the procurement of spare parts and services of heavy equipment.

He said that the partnership between Bank Permata and United Tractors provided fast solutions to the customers of United Tractors with a facility ceiling of Rp100 million up to Rp1 billion for a one year term and could be extended.
